[ Felipe Sateler ] * Add /etc/rc?.d to the dirs shipped by init-system-helpers. (Closes: #834524) . [ Martin Pitt ] * invoke-rc.d, service: Only ignore systemd unit dependencies before default.target. "systemctl is-system-running" might still be false in case of running jobs for device/mount/hotplug/dynamic actions units. But in those cases we already do want to respect unit dependencies, as the system is booted up sufficiently to avoid dependency loops. Fixes installation of packages like PostgreSQL under cloud-init or when manually installing packages right after booting. (LP: #1576692) * invoke-rc.d, service: Asynchronously reload systemd units. Reloading SysV init scripts has never been synchronous, so use --no-block to reload them under systemd. This is another, and a better, line of defence against if-up.d hook deadlocks during boot (see https://bugs.debian.org/777113).
